Return the lowest index in the string where substring *sub* is found within the slice ``s[start:end]``. Optional arguments *start* and *end* are interpreted as in slice notation. Return ``-1`` if *sub* is not found. + For example:: + + >>> 'spam, spam, spam'.find('sp') + 0 + >>> 'spam, spam, spam'.find('sp', 5) + 6 + + See also :meth:`rfind` and :meth:`index`. .. note:: _______________________________________________ Python-checkins mailing list -- [email protected] To unsubscribe send an email to [email protected] https://mail.python.org/mailman3//lists/python-checkins.python.org Member address: [email protected]
